Course
Content:
Functions of a complex variable,
Analytic functions
Cauchy’s integral theorem
Taylor and Laurent series
Singularities of analytic functions & the residue theorem
Methods of finding residues
Evaluation of definite integrals using residue theorem
Residues at infinity
Integral Involving Branch Points,
Conformal Mapping
Sturm-Liouville Theory and Orthogonal Functions
Bessel’s Functions
Legendre Polynomials & Spherical Harmonics
Laguerre, Hermite, Chebyshev Polynomials,
Gamma and related functions
Hypergeometric and related functions
